Once Upon a Dickens Christmas Review

Updated: Nov 24, 2021

Once Upon a Dickens Christmas by Michelle Griep: I really enjoyed this lovely collection of historical Christmas novellas! Each story had complex characters and a well-paced plot. I especially liked that each book was loosely connected by the 'Second Chance' coin that was passed from character to character.

I didn't love the change of person in book 3. (Where books 1 and 2 were written in third person, book 3 was in first person.) I did, however, get used to it quite quickly and still enjoyed the story.

I liked that the books shared a similar theme, yet each story was unique and fresh.

I'd recommend it to fans of Christian Historical Romance, and Christmas Novellas.


4 Stars
